Movement And Mechanics

At the heart of the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m beats the H-10 caliber offering a 80-hour power reserve running at 21,600 vph with 25 jewels. The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green is powered by the Powermatic 80 with a 80-hour power reserve operating at 21,600 vph featuring 23 jewels. Both watches offer identical power reserves, making them equally practical for daily rotation.

Dimensions And Wearability

The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m features a 37.0mm case at 11.0mm thick with a 45.0mm lug-to-lug measurement, crafted in Stainless Steel. The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green comes in at 40.0mm and 12.2mm thick with 47.5mm lug-to-lug, constructed from Stainless Steel. The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m wears more compactly on the wrist, making it potentially more suitable for smaller wrists or those who prefer understated proportions. At 62g, the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m is the lighter of the two.

Materials And Construction

The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m uses a Sapphire crystal paired with a Fixed bezel, while the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green features Sapphire crystal with a Rotating Ceramic bezel. On the wrist, the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m comes on a Leather strap with Buckle, while the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green is fitted with Rubber strap featuring Fold-over.

Water Resistance And Capability

The Hamilton Khaki Field Expedition Auto 37mm is rated to 100m / 328ft and the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green to 300m / 984ft. For water sports and diving, the Tissot Seastar 1000 Powermatic 80 40mm Green provides superior depth capability.
